Introduction to the Bently Nevada 200350-09-00-CN Accelerometer

When industrial machinery demands precise vibration monitoring, the 200350-09-00-CN from Bently Nevada provides accurate data. This accelerometer is part of the 200350 series and is designed for continuous condition monitoring. With a sensitivity of 100 mV/g ±20%, it captures subtle vibrations across a wide frequency range. The device is built to withstand extreme conditions, making it a reliable choice for critical assets.

Key Features and Technical Specifications

  • Sensitivity: 100 mV/g ±20% (10.2 mV/m/s² ±20%)
  • Frequency Range: 30 to 600,000 cpm (0.5 to 10,000 Hz) at ±3 dB
  • Measurement Range: ±50 g
  • Output Bias Voltage: 8 to 12 VDC
  • Excitation Voltage: 18 to 28 VDC
  • Constant Current Excitation: 2 to 20 mA
  • Operating Temperature: -65°F to +250°F (-54°C to +121°C)
  • Enclosure Rating: IP68
  • Mounting Thread: 1/4-28 Female
  • Housing Material: Stainless Steel

The 200350-09-00-CN uses a ceramic shear sensing element for accurate readings. Its welded hermetic sealing ensures long-term reliability in condensing humidity environments. The top-mounted 2-pin Mil-C-5015 connector simplifies installation.

Applications and Use Cases

This accelerometer is ideal for rotating machinery monitoring in industries such as oil and gas, power generation, and manufacturing. It excels in applications where high shock survivability (5,000 g pk) and wide temperature tolerance are required. For example, it can monitor pump vibrations in a refinery, helping prevent unplanned downtime. Installation and Setup

Mount the 200350-09-00-CN using the 1/4-28 female thread with a maximum torque of 2 to 5 ft-lb (2.7 to 6.8 N-m). The no-mounting-stud option (code 09) requires a compatible stud or adapter. Ensure the excitation voltage stays between 18 and 28 VDC and constant current between 2 and 20 mA. Allow 2.0 seconds settling time within 1% of bias before taking readings.

Maintenance and Reliability

Regular inspection of the connector and cable helps maintain signal integrity. The welded hermetic seal protects internal components from moisture and contaminants. With a broadband electrical noise of only 350 μg (3,434 μm/s²) from 1 to 10 kHz, this accelerometer delivers clean data for analysis. Its stainless steel housing resists corrosion in harsh environments.
